    In this paper the author produces examples of first and second order conformally invariant differential operators on Riemannian or pseudo- Riemannian manifolds, generalizing the known conformal invariance of the Dirac operator and Maxwell's equations. The restricted class of first order operators he considers act on forms with values in spinors and their symbols are linear combinations of Clifford multiplication, exterior and interior multiplication. A more general framework for first order operators was dealt with by \textit{H. Fegan} [Q. J. Math., Oxf. II. Ser. 27, 371-378 (1976; Zbl 0334.58016)]. The author also constructs a large family of second order operators at the end of the paper having in mind the application of all of these to intertwining operators for representations of SU(2,2) and \(SO(p+1,q+1)\).
